スポンサーリンク

WEBAPIの Swagger画面でリクエストパラメータのjsonデータを自動生成する

.NET CoreASP.NET CoreC#jsonPostgreSQLSwaggerVisual Studio 2022Web APIデータベース

.Net 6 の ASP.NET Core Web API 実装で、リクエストパラメータにModelクラスを使用する際、Modelクラスのメンバ変数に Getter/Setterを加えておくと、Swagger画面を表示した際、json形式のサンプルパラメータがデフォルト入力され、試験時は値部分を編集するだけで済むので便利です。

リクエストパラメータのModelクラスに Getter/Setterが無い場合、Swagger画面を表示した際、サンプルパラメータがデフォルト入力されてなく、試験する際のjsonデータ作成に手間がかかります。

コメント

タイトルとURLをコピーしました